SJ Suryah heaps praise on Dhanush: ‘Super director…D50 is Vera level’

SJ Suryah, who had a great 2023, is part of Dhanush's upcoming directorial venture titled D50.

SJ Surya, DhanushSJ Surya calls Dhanush 'super director' (Image: SJ Suryah, Dhanush/Instagram)

Though Dhanush hasn’t officially confirmed that SJ Suryah is part of his upcoming directorial venture, D50, it is common knowledge that the Mark Antony will star in the film. Now, Suryah has come out with praise for Dhanush and his directorial skills, while wishing the best for Dhanush’s upcoming film, Nilavukku Enmel Enadi Kobam.

SJ Suryah wrote on X, “Avaru super director too. Dhanush-ku direction mela yenna veri yenna dedication (What a passion and dedication he has for direction!) He is on another lever. D50 has different content and treatment. Raw and rustic. International output! All the best to NEEK TOO.”

D50 is the first collaboration of SJ Suryah and Dhanush. According to reports, Dhanush is not acting in D50, unlike his debut directorial venture, wherein he played an extended cameo. Other details of D50 is still under wraps. Dhanush is following the same strategy that he adopted for Thiruchitrambalam–letting the film do the talking. He has been taciturn about his upcoming projects including Captain Miller, which is releasing on Pongal 2024. 

Meanwhile, Dhanush also announced his third directorial venture, Nilavukku Enmel Enadi Kobam. The film has Anikha Surrender, Anikha Surrender, Mathew Thomas, Priya Prakash Varrier, Pavish, Ramya and Vekny. GV Prakash Kumar is composing music for the movie.

Dhanush didn’t have a hit this year as Vaathi (Sir in Telugu) failed to make an impression. For his fans, all hopes are pinned on Captain Miller, directed by Arun Matheshwaran.
